Changeset 7515


Ignore:
Timestamp:
06/27/12 18:05:25 (2 years ago)
Author:
fredck
Message:

#8945 : Fake elements now show alternative text on High Contrast mode.

Location:
CKEditor/trunk
Files:
3 edited

Legend:

Unmodified
Added
Removed
  • CKEditor/trunk/CHANGES.html

    r7514 r7515  
    5959                <li><a href="http://dev.ckeditor.com/ticket/8997">#8997</a> : Styles are lost on sub-lists when convering list type.</li> 
    6060                <li><a href="http://dev.ckeditor.com/ticket/8917">#8917</a> : [IE7] Dialog size are stretched when long text field value is received.</li> 
     61                <li><a href="http://dev.ckeditor.com/ticket/8945">#8945</a> : Fake elements now show alternative text on High Contrast mode.</li> 
    6162        </ul> 
    6263        <h3> 
  • CKEditor/trunk/_source/plugins/fakeobjects/plugin.js

    r7477 r7515  
    8383                { 
    8484                        'class' : className, 
    85                         src : CKEDITOR.getUrl( 'images/spacer.gif' ), 
    8685                        'data-cke-realelement' : encodeURIComponent( realElement.getOuterHtml() ), 
    8786                        'data-cke-real-node-type' : realElement.type, 
     
    9089                        align : realElement.getAttribute( 'align' ) || '' 
    9190                }; 
     91 
     92                // Do not set "src" on high-contrast so the alt text is displayed. (#8945) 
     93                if ( !CKEDITOR.env.hc ) 
     94                        attributes.src = CKEDITOR.getUrl( 'images/spacer.gif' ); 
    9295 
    9396                if ( realElementType ) 
     
    124127                { 
    125128                        'class' : className, 
    126                         src : CKEDITOR.getUrl( 'images/spacer.gif' ), 
    127129                        'data-cke-realelement' : encodeURIComponent( html ), 
    128130                        'data-cke-real-node-type' : realElement.type, 
     
    131133                        align : realElement.attributes.align || '' 
    132134                }; 
     135 
     136                // Do not set "src" on high-contrast so the alt text is displayed. (#8945) 
     137                if ( !CKEDITOR.env.hc ) 
     138                        attributes.src = CKEDITOR.getUrl( 'images/spacer.gif' ); 
    133139 
    134140                if ( realElementType ) 
  • CKEditor/trunk/_source/plugins/wysiwygarea/plugin.js

    r7499 r7515  
    11961196                        { 
    11971197                                editor.addCss( 'html { height: 100% !important; }' ); 
    1198                                 editor.addCss( 'img:-moz-broken { -moz-force-broken-image-icon : 1;     width : 24px; height : 24px; }' ); 
     1198                                editor.addCss( 'img:-moz-broken { -moz-force-broken-image-icon : 1;     min-width : 24px; min-height : 24px; }' ); 
    11991199                        } 
    12001200                        // Remove the margin to avoid mouse confusion. (#8835) 
Note: See TracChangeset for help on using the changeset viewer.
© 2003 – 2012 CKSource – Frederico Knabben. All rights reserved. | Terms of use | Privacy policy